Greetings, new member and I hope this is the right Forum. I have recently been plagued with a black screen and in most cases, recovery with error message. This appeared to happen when playing games, however, I noticed it is now happening randomly just surfing the web. Perhaps someone can put in on the right path? Here is the message in the reliability section:

Description
A problem with your video hardware caused Windows to stop working correctly.

Problem signature
Problem Event Name: LiveKernelEvent
OS Version: 6.1.7601.2.1.0.256.1
Locale ID: 1033

Extra information about the problem
BCCode: 117
BCP1: FFFFFA801475E010
BCP2: FFFFF88006B9F6BC
BCP3: 0000000000000000
BCP4: 0000000000000000
OS Version: 6_1_7601
Service Pack: 1_0
Product: 256_1
